What Do Physical Therapists Do?<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"ChetekPhysical therapists practice in a variety of settings, including Chetek WI private practices, hospitals, rehabilitation centers, nursing homes and health clubs. What the facilities all share in common is that they are equipped for the diagnosis and rehabilitation treatment of patients. As previously mentioned, physical therapists help patients that are suffering from a lack of mobility and frequently pain caused by injury or illness. After diagnosing a patient, they create a course of treatment to deal with the mobility issues and lessen or eliminate any pain. They also endeavor to prevent any progression of the disability.
